Andrea Pirlo has revealed that he and his Juventus teammates couldn’t believe that Manchester United had allowed Paul Pogba to leave the club when he arrived in Turin.

The French midfielder was allowed to leave Old Trafford 2012, moving to Juventus—astonishingly—on a free transfer, after failing to agree terms on a new contract with United.

The Red Devils have struggled for authority in the heart of the park in recent seasons, with the likes of Morgan Schneiderlin, Marouane Fellaini, Ander Herrera and Bastian Schweinsteiger never truly demonstrating that they can help Louis van Gaal’s side take control of contests on a regular basis, and it’s remarkable that United let such a complete midfielder slip through their fingers.

Speaking to the Mirror, Pirlo—who spent two years playing alongside Pogba at Juventus—has revealed how surprised he and his teammates were at having pulled off the signing of the former Le Havre powerhouse.

“I have played with some great young players, but Pogba was the best young player I have ever seen,” the playmaker began.

“We saw from his first training session with Juventus that he was special. There was a disbelief among the senior players that Manchester United had allowed him to leave,” Pirlo continued.

“Since then he has grown physically and as a player. For me he is now the most complete central midfield player in the world.”
